Output 849309096a4ce59ebc12f33aa22459f14a3b250b5d58703c8483ff7db1f3c914:0

value
100647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d9386d4a5811400ca5fbefb4574be221dffa108 OP_EQUAL
address
3JyQN8gd7QirMopVW6c5whuURoV5o8i4do
transaction
849309096a4ce59ebc12f33aa22459f14a3b250b5d58703c8483ff7db1f3c914
spent
true